Probe SSL server for supported ciphers. (Modified from: http://superuser.com/a/224263/199361 )

#!/usr/bin/env bash | |
# OpenSSL requires the port number. | |
SERVER=$1:443 | |
DELAY=1 | |
ciphers=$(openssl ciphers 'ALL:eNULL' | sed -e 's/:/ /g') | |
echo Obtaining cipher list from $(openssl version). | |
for cipher in ${ciphers[@]} | |
do | |
echo -n Testing $cipher... | |
result=$(echo -n | openssl s_client -cipher "$cipher" -connect $SERVER 2>&1) | |
if [[ "$result" =~ "Cipher is " ]] ; then | |
echo YES | |
else | |
if [[ "$result" =~ ":error:" ]] ; then | |
error=$(echo -n $result | cut -d':' -f6) | |
echo NO \($error\) | |
else | |
echo UNKNOWN RESPONSE | |
echo $result | |
fi | |
fi | |
sleep $DELAY | |
done |
